How to Vote We ask for your support in this important director election by voting FOR election of ALL of the TEGNA nominees using the GOLD proxy card. To facilitate tim ely receipt of your proxy despite any potential systems disruption due to COVID-19, we encourage you to vote online or by phone today. You may also submit your proxy by mail, but we strongly encourage you to use this option only if you do not have access to the Internet or a phone. Online Phone Access the website indicated on the GOLD proxy card or voting instructions form and follow the easy prompts provided. Call the number indicated on the GOLD proxy card or voting instructions form and follow the easy prompts provided.
